What are Plastic Gaskets?
Plastic gaskets are sealing components made from different polymers developed to offer airtight and watertight seals. They are usually utilized to join parts of equipment, appliances, or any equipment that needs a reliable barrier to avoid leak of fluids or gases. The products used in plastic gaskets can consist of polyethylene, polypropylene, neoprene, EPDM, and silicone, each having special homes suited to various environments and applications.

Plastic gaskets been available in numerous kinds, each serving particular requirements. Here are some of the most typical types:
1. Flat Gaskets
Flat gaskets are basic, circular or rectangular sealing aspects that fit between 2 mating surface areas. These gaskets are frequently used in applications like valve covers, flanges, and piping connections.
2. O-Rings
O-rings are circular gaskets developed to fit snugly into a groove, producing a secure seal. They are commonly used in hydraulic and pneumatic systems due to their reputable sealing ability.
3. Spiral Wound Gaskets
These gaskets consist of alternating layers of metal and filler product. They are designed for high-pressure and high-temperature applications, making them ideal for oil and gas industries.
4. Custom Gaskets
Custom-made gaskets are customized to specific applications, developed to satisfy distinct dimensional, material, and performance requirements.

Provided their diverse residential or commercial properties, plastic gaskets find applications throughout numerous industries. Below are some sectors that substantially take advantage of plastic gaskets:

Automotive Industry: Plastic gaskets are thoroughly utilized in engines, fuel systems, and transmission systems due to their chemical resistance and ability to hold up against high temperature levels.

Medical Devices: In the medical field, gaskets made from silicone or EPDM make sure that devices such as syringes, pumps, and IV bags are leak-proof and safe for client use.

Food and Beverage: The food sector typically uses polyethylene and polypropylene gaskets to avoid contamination and guarantee airtight seals in product packaging and processing equipment.

Aerospace: Lightweight and durable gaskets are essential in aerospace applications to keep structural integrity and security.

HVAC Systems: Gaskets made from neoprene or EPDM are typically utilized in heating, ventilation, and air conditioning systems for effective sealing.

The shift towards using plastic gaskets includes numerous advantages that contribute to their growing appeal:

Corrosion Resistance: Many plastics resist deterioration, making them suitable for extreme environmental conditions where metals may deteriorate.

Light-weight: Plastic gaskets are normally lighter than metal counterparts, contributing to overall weight reduction in assemblies.

Cost-Effectiveness: Compared to metals, plastic materials are typically more economical, making plastic gaskets an economical alternative for producers.

Thermal Door Insulation: Plastic gaskets can supply much better thermal insulation, thus contributing to energy efficiency in HVAC applications.

Versatility: The vast array of plastic products offered means that gaskets can be customized for specific applications, boosting their performance.
Frequently Asked Questions (FAQ)Q1: How do I choose the right plastic gasket?
A1: Consider the operating environment, pressure, temperature, and the types of fluids involved. Consulting with a gasket manufacturer can likewise supply important insights.
Q2: Are plastic gaskets appropriate for high-temperature applications?
A2: Certain plastics, such as silicone and EPDM, are created for high-temperature applications, while others might not appropriate. Examine material requirements before use.
Q3: Can I recycle plastic gaskets?
A3: Generally, plastic gaskets are not multiple-use, especially in high-stress applications. Constantly change them to make sure an appropriate seal.
Q4: What are the constraints of plastic gaskets?
A4: Plastic gaskets may not hold up against high pressures as well as metal gaskets and may be subject to contortion in time under extreme conditions.
